I think I need to stress that the strength of the Serenity is that it is Modular, hence Modules. The designs that we have are position and drop. The Serenity itself is more valuable than it's modules, because if the Serenity itself is destroyed, it's worse than if a shuttle is destroyed, because that leaves the modules left on the ship practically worthless. Even if you decidedly win the battle, you can't deploy that MASH module to rescue the pilots from the downed fighters, you can't deploy the Habitation or Tactical Command Pod either.

That being said, modules like the latest suggested tie up the Serenity and keep it in danger, or worse yet, leave the module a sitting duck if the Serenity does drop it in space.
